The struggles of Women Human Rights Defenders in Nepal

By CIVICUS and ASIAN HUMAN RIGHTS COMMISSION (AHRC) 

Women in Nepal face many challenges due to issues of inequality and injustice in the society. Gender discrimination and gender-based violence are just some of the serious and widespread problems for women. Nepali women are not treated equally, not just in practice, but under law as well. The law regarding nationality, for example, discriminates against women, making some of them “second-class” citizens in society.
